INSIGHT

Disability Is A Social Design Problem

  • Disability justice reframes disability from an individual medical problem to a societal design failure that requires accessible communities.
  • Lateef McLeod traces abuses from ugly laws and eugenics to institutionalization and calls for anti-ableist cultural change.
ADVICE

Follow Disabled Leadership For Practical Accessibility

  • Listen to disabled people about access needs and follow their leadership when designing spaces and events.
  • Hire access coordinators, ask participants to state needs, and learn from disability-led groups like Sins Invalid.
ADVICE

Design Meetings With Built-In Access Systems

  • Build accessibility systems not one-off fixes: ramps, ASL, braille, fragrance-free policies, childcare, live-stream and backup plans.
  • Create norms like an access coordinator and pre-meeting access disclosures to scale inclusion.
